Output e1c7bae0f0ec8a6f634985b10f794bbf3c773894de30e6e2c2e4c84e1970a2a3:0

value
24115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c9ebe23862521586399e7ef6f74b47d057f10b8 OP_EQUAL
address
3BbM4u8gNUheYiiTqhy7aqyTTWtz1wr6E5
transaction
e1c7bae0f0ec8a6f634985b10f794bbf3c773894de30e6e2c2e4c84e1970a2a3
confirmations
304781
spent
true